Cedar Creek and Belle Grove National Historical Park (CEBE) is offering The Little Sixth ranger-led driving tour on Friday, July 26, 2024. This 2-hour tour will begin at 2:00 pm. Meet at the National Park Service Visitor Center, 7712 Main Street, Middletown, Va. The group will follow the park ranger’s car and caravan from stop-to-stop. Follow the footsteps of the 6th Maryland Volunteer Infantry Regiment of the US 6th Corps on the Cedar Creek Battlefield. As part of Gen. Philip Sheridan’s Army of the Shenandoah, the 6th Maryland participated in the major battles of the 1864 Valley Campaign. In addition to learning about their role at Cedar Creek on October 19, 1864; this tour will cover the perspective of Federal soldiers from a slave-holding border state as well as the current efforts to preserve key sections of the battlefield.
